Initial post 22 SEP 07 by jedmar
This rose seems to be misidentified at l'Hay and in commerce. All references point to a Laffay's tea being a pale pink. On the other hand, there is crimson hybrid tea from Bräuer named 'King of Siam' which fits the photos quite well. I can just see the form of Mme Victor Verdier (a parent of 'King of Siam' in the pictures.
